**Onboarding: log compaction in Quillbus**

Quillbus compacts topic logs nightly, keeping only the latest record per key. Compaction never runs on the active segment, so recent writes are always safe; however, a release that changes key serialization can silently orphan old records, which is why the checklist requires a compaction dry-run before any schema-touching deploy. The dry-run report lists keys that would be dropped. Procedures, thresholds, and the sign-off steps are documented on the internal page.

operations page: https://confluence.lumiclabs.internal/projects/display/browse/projects/b6be

Handover — Retiring the Old Job Queue

Support team: we're replacing Burrow, the homegrown queue, with Relayline. Until cutover completes, stuck jobs may appear in both systems; always check Burrow first, then Relayline's dead-letter view. Do not requeue manually in both — duplicates will bill customers twice. Burrow's admin console remains locked behind the legacy vault. To open that vault, enter the recovery passphrase below.

strongbox words: druiel-frador-brieth-druys-fenys-zorwyn-zorael

## Runbook: Account Recovery — Tollgate Load Rig

The Tollgate rig load-tests the Brambleway checkout flow nightly. It runs under the service account `tollgate-runner`. If that account locks out (three failed token refreshes), nightly runs silently skip and dashboards go stale. Check the rig status page first. If locked, open the recovery console on the rig host and select "restore service account." The console prompts for one input: enter the recovery passphrase shown below.

unlock words, fafog-tajop: fendor-kasix

# Flaglight Rollouts — Approvals

Quick version for on-call: any rollout touching more than 5% of traffic needs an approval in Flaglight before the ramp continues. Kill switches don't need approval — just flip them and note it in the incident channel. Scheduled ramps pause automatically if error budget burns hot. If you're stuck at 2 a.m. with a pending approval, there's one person authorized to override, and that's the approver below.

account owner for tagep-bafof: Norael Gilax Juleth